Master of Engineering
Institution: University of Waikato
Qualification: Master of Engineering
Length of Programme: 1 year
Commencement: July 2014
This research-focused degree is designed for graduates who wish to further their knowledge of the innovative research methodologies required in industry, and for professional engineers who wish to up-skill in new areas related to their work. Excellence in advanced engineering design, research and development skills are core features of the degree. The School of Engineering is committed to fostering synergistic relationships between science, engineering, industry and management; essential for turning scientific knowledge into technology. The School has developed a very strong research base to support its aims of providing students with in-depth knowledge, analytical skills, innovation, and techniques to translate science into technology in the real world. Specialist faculty expertise in the area of solar/photovoltaic energy is a key component of the programme.
An example of a relevant course would be -
Design for Energy and the Environment – This interdisciplinary course focuses on the important aspects of science and technology related to new and existing energy resources and energy efficiency. Topics covered reflect the trend of current development in energy technology.
